Fresno Dental Works is Hiring a Dental Assistant Near Fresno, CA

EXCEPTIONAL OPPORTUNITY FOR A CHAIR-SIDE DENTAL ASSISTANT. WE ARE A HIGHLY PROFESSIONAL, QUALITY DENTAL PRACTICE. OUR GOAL IS TO PROVIDE EXCEPTIONAL CARE TO OUR LONG-ESTABLISHED PRIVATE PATIENT BASE. WE ARE LOOKING FOR AN EXCEPTIONAL PERSON WITH HIGH LEVEL CLINICAL SKILLS, WHICH COMPLEMENTS A STRONG WORK ETHIC. THIS JOB WILL BE WELL-SUITED FOR THE DENTAL ASSISTANT WHO LOVES WHAT THEY DO, BUT HAS NOT BEEN PROFESSIONALLY FULFILLED AT THEIR WORKPLACE.

MINIMUM DENTAL ASSISTING EXPERIENCE :

-5 YEARS, RDA w/ X-RAY, INFECTION CONTROL, CA LAW & CPR CERTIFICATION.

SALARY WILL BE EXCEPTIONAL. WE KNOW WHO OUR NEXT EXCEPTIONAL EMPLOYEE WILL BE, WILL IT BE YOU?

IF YOU FEEL LIKE YOU YOU WOULD BE A GOOD MATCH FOR THIS POSITION, PLEASE SUBMIT YOUR CV OR RESUME.

Quotes from people on Dental Assistant job description and responsibilities

A level one assistant helps with administrative tasks and assists the dentist by handing them tools.

01/26/2022: Columbus, GA

Dental assistants also document patient care and take x-rays.Most dental assistants are Registered Dental Assistants (RDAs).

01/15/2022: Peoria, IL

Dental assistants are responsible for providing the patient with high quality care by performing a variety of office, laboratory, and patient care duties.

01/28/2022: Champaign, IL

Dental assistants can perform a variety of tasks, such as providing administrative support, preparing patients for surgery, and chair-side support as dentists complete exams and procedures.

12/18/2021: Monterey, CA

Dental assistants must be team players and effective communicators, working closely with dentists and dental hygienists, who provide direct supervision.

01/24/2022: Los Angeles, CA
